Why Family Office Software Matters

What It Is

Family office software encompasses integrated platforms for portfolio management, accounting, reporting, and client relationship management designed specifically for ultra-high-net-worth families and their complex financial structures.

Who It's For

Single family offices managing $100M+ in assets, multi-family offices serving multiple clients, and outsourced chief investment officers (OCIOs) requiring sophisticated wealth management technology infrastructure.

Problems It Solves

Eliminates manual reporting processes, provides real-time portfolio visibility across multiple custodians, automates complex accounting workflows, and delivers institutional-grade analytics for investment decision-making.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best family office software in 2025?

The best family office software depends on your specific needs. Leading platforms include Addepar for portfolio management, Eton Solutions for comprehensive wealth management, and Masttro for multi-family offices. Consider factors like AUM size, reporting requirements, and integration needs.

Is there software for single vs multi-family offices?

Yes, family office software is designed for different structures. Single family offices often use dedicated platforms like Black Diamond or Tamarac, while multi-family offices prefer scalable solutions like Addepar or AtlasFive that can handle multiple client relationships.

How much does it cost?

Family office software costs vary widely, from $10,000-$50,000 annually for basic platforms to $100,000+ for enterprise solutions. Pricing typically depends on assets under management, number of users, and feature requirements. Most vendors offer tiered pricing based on AUM.

How is software different from a wealth advisor?

Family office software provides technology infrastructure for data aggregation, reporting, and portfolio management, while wealth advisors provide human expertise and investment strategy. Most family offices use both - software for operations and advisors for strategy and relationship management.
